So I decided to finally get down to it and go get certified. I have previously lived with a girlfriend that was a divemaster and she showed me all the ropes and we went diving at least ten dives but I never got around to get the certificate.

Well, on a short term job in Wellington I decided it was time and now after four pooldives, theory and the four shoredives I am definitely hooked and signed up for the Advanced Open water cert as well. Will do my five dives over next weekend, the optionals will be one night dive, one wreck and choosing between the buoyancy and the propulsion vehicle dives.

I have almost exclusively dived in tropical waters but being a native Swede I thought I should give it a go in colder water for the certification. My ultimate aim is to get the ice diver and go to the Antarctica for a dive (hopefully there are charter dives for that). I'll probably realise that goal in three four years after I gather up experience and move my way up the PADI ladder.

Diving is great and I am happy I took the cert in colder water rather than on my vacation in warm water, gets you prepared a bit for that really cold water :)
